A shooting near Coney Island has left multiple victims, including children, injured. The incident occurred after a Fourth of July fireworks display and is being investigated by authorities.

According to reports, 8 people, including 4 children, were shot near Coney Island after the fireworks display. The victims ranged in age from 6 to 37.
